Tom Holland and Mark Wahlberg’s Action Film Rises in Popularity
Uncharted, the 2022 action-adventure film adapted from the popular video game series, is now available to stream on Prime Video! Starring Tom Holland as young treasure hunter, Nathan Drake, and Mark Wahlberg as his mentor, Victor "Sully" Sullivan, the film became one of the most-watched titles streamable on the platform upon its release on July 15.
Uncharted follows Drake and Sully as they search for a centuries-old treasure, revealing secrets and dangers along the way. Directed by Ruben Fleischer, Uncharted captures the excitement of ancient histories and globe-trotting adventures seen in franchises like Indiana Jones and National Treasure.
While some critics felt mixed on the film- it has a 41% rating on Rotten Tomatoes- general audiences were on the movie's side, with many noting how entertaining the film was and the good chemistry between Holland and Wahlberg. Uncharted grossed over $400 million worldwide making it one of the more successful video game adaptations of recent years.
Now that Uncharted is available through a major streaming platform, more viewers are checking out the film who may have missed its theatrical run. With an output of action, humor, and mystery, Uncharted offers something for fans of all ages.
